Intelligent Coordination among Multiple Traffic Intersections Using Multi-Agent Reinforcement Learning

Tewari, Ujwal Padam, Bidawatka, Vishal, Raveendran, Varsha, Sudhakaran, Vinay

arXiv.org Artificial Intelligence 

We use Asynchronous Advantage Actor Critic (A3C) for implementing an AI agent in the controllers that optimize flow of traffic across a single intersection and then extend it to multiple intersections by considering a multi-agent setting. We explore three different methodologies to address the multi-agent problem - (1) use of asynchronous property of A3C to control multiple intersections using a single agent (2) utilise self/competitive play among independent agents across multiple intersections and (3) ingest a global reward function among agents to introduce cooperative behavior between intersections. We observe that (1) & (2) leads to a reduction in traffic congestion. Additionally the use of (3) with (1) & (2) led to a further reduction in congestion.
